Babil Khan: Babil does not like the word 'debut', and said - no one would have cared if irrfan khan had not had a son


Babil Khan, son of bollywood actors irrfan khan and Sutapa Sikdar, is all set to make his bollywood debut with his debut project 'Kaala'. While fans are waiting for Babil's debut, the actor doesn't quite like the word 'debut'. Along with this, he also said that if he was not the son of Star Kid or irrfan khan then no one would care about him.

When Babil was asked about the rejection of the word 'debut' during an interview, he objected to it. He said, 'If I was not Irrfan Khan's son, nobody would have bothered about my debut. I would be trying to get into films, giving auditions, and maybe getting a part. Getting recognition through your work is much more than just inheriting recognition. I feel the words 'debut' and 'launch', these things always make the person bigger than the story and the film.


Further, Babil Khan said, 'From the beginning, I wanted to respect my mother's upbringing. When I got the film, I was happy that I am playing a supporting character in a female lead film, it was very important for me. It doesn't seem easy to me at all and makes me very uncomfortable. Why would an artist want that? I don't know yet. That's not me. The word debut makes me a little sad.

Please tell that 'Qala' has been directed by Anvita Dutt. In this, tripti dimri and swastika mukherjee are going to be seen in the lead roles. The story of the film is based on the complicated relationship between a singer and her mother, set in kolkata in the 1940s. Babil appears as Tripti's rival in the film. It is produced by Karnesh Sharma's Clean Slate Films and will release on Netflix on december 1. It may be noted that irrfan khan passed away in april 2020 after a two-year-long battle with a neuroendocrine tumor.
